Nice setup man Can I ask you how you have your sub wired? I have an 12" sx and a 12.1 as well but i have had many problems with the amp. Is your sub the standard dual 2 ohm or did you special order it? |

the SX is dual 2 ohm, wired to 1 ohm. As you know the amp puts out 1200 RMS x 1 at 1 ohm (more when engine is running). I have not had any problems with the amp, I love it, tons of power. I have the gain at about 1/2. |

to answer all of your questions, I had a car audio place build the box, its 4 cubic feet. The ground wire is 0 gauge and the power wire is 4 gauge, I had 4 gauge with my old set-up and just never got around to changing the wire to 0 gauge cuz i'm lazy. I did change the ground because I could do it pretty quickly. The amp still gives plenty of power. The port is like 7 or 8 inches in diameter (in the actual pipe, not the black piece at the top) I have had the infinity's for a while and just recently I got the type S's from a friend that sold them to me brand new for $20....can't beat that, they sound good together, I can't notice a difference in them being 2 different pairs of speakers. My port rattles a shitload though and I don't know what to do to stop it. the port goes down and elbows towards the subwoofer inside the box, and then its just the open PVC pipe sitting inside the box, like 3 inches from the bottom of the box.... if somehow I could stabilize it maybe it wouldn't rattle as much.... any suggestions??? |
